Bat Benefits
StringKing made real strides with this Metal 2 bat by adding to the great success they had on their original Metal BBCOR bat. This year’s bat will feature the same one-piece and all-alloy build. As well, the alloy material they use on this Metal 2 will be the same as what they used on the original Metal. But the similarities between the two bats end there!
This Metal 2 BBCOR is going to feature varying thicknesses on its barrel wall. By thinning and thickening the walls of the bat in different regions of the barrel, StringKing ensures that this Metal 2 BBCOR will perform well not only on the heart of the barrel, but also closer to the hands and nearer to the end cap. This varying wall thickness will work hand-in-hand with the Metal 2’s extended barrel length (bigger than what was featured on the original Metal) to create an overall bigger sweetspot on the bat!

About the Brand

Founded in 2011, StringKing began strictly as a lacrosse sporting goods company. Over the years, they have become experts in everything related to lacrosse sticks. They now build lacrosse stick shafts, lacrosse stick heads & the mesh + strings that complete the head of a lacrosse stick. One of the pillars of business that they established in their early days and continue to embody through today was that they will offer professional-quality products to lacrosse players at affordable prices.
In 2018, StringKing decided to build baseball bats in addition to their existing lacrosse business. Just as they had done in the lacrosse market, they felt that they could create baseball bats that performed as well as anything else on the market and that they could sell these bats at low price points. They created both their Metal and Metal Pro Baseball Bats and launched them on the market in 2018. Trusted sources in the baseball bat market raved about StringKing's initial baseball bats and testing proved that these bats could perform as well as the "best" baseball bats on the market.
As they look to the future, StringKing continues to build on the success that they found with the Metal and Metal Pro Baseball bats. Players can expect to see more top-performing StringKing baseball bats get churned out and they can expect them to be priced at bargain levels!
